核心内容摘要
快手低价业务自助平台软件弱网智能优化,网络差也能稳定播放,自动调节画质不卡顿,随时随地都能看。
蜘蛛池原理概述
在SEO优化和网站推广领域,“蜘蛛池”作为一种特殊的技术手段一直备受争议。简单来说,蜘蛛池是一种模拟搜索引擎蜘蛛自动访问网站的工具或平台,通过定期大量访问目标网站页面,提升网页的抓取频率和展现机会,从而起到快速增加网站权重和排名的作用。本文将详细拆解蜘蛛池的工作原理、技术实现方法、以及如何合理选择开发语言,帮助站长们科学理解和应用蜘蛛池技术,避免踩坑,促进SEO效果最大化。
什么是蜘蛛池及其原理
蜘蛛池通俗理解就是一个集中了大量搜索引擎爬虫模拟器的系统,这些模拟器会根据预设规则,不断地对目标网站进行访问抓取。这种访问行为模拟百度蜘蛛、谷歌蜘蛛等真实搜索引擎的抓取过程,激活网站权重和内容更新信号。核心原理包括以下几点:
- 模拟真实蜘蛛访问:通过伪造User-Agent,模拟不同搜索引擎蜘蛛抓取行为,多渠道提升网站被蜘蛛巡检的机会。
- 频率控制与访问深度:合理设定访问频率,避免访问过快导致IP被封,同时多层次爬取网站内部链接,保证包括深层页面被充分抓取。
- 伪造访问日志:蜘蛛池通常会在访问头部和网络日志中模拟正常搜索引擎爬虫行为,防止被目标站点识别为恶意流量。
通过这种方式,可快速提升网站搜索引擎的爬取速度和抓取量,理论上有助于提升索引量和排名。但因蜘蛛池容易被算法判定为作弊,不当使用风险较高,推荐与正常SEO手法搭配使用。
蜘蛛池的技术实现与功能模块
蜘蛛池的开发涉及爬虫技术、定时任务调度、IP代理池建设、访问模拟等多个技术环节,主要功能模块包括:
- 爬虫模拟引擎:负责模拟搜索引擎蜘蛛访问,包括User-Agent伪装、IP代理切换、请求头随机化等,以规避目标网站的安全机制。
- 任务调度系统:定时分配访问任务,控制访问频率和并发,保证流量均匀分配且不会短时间刷爆网站服务器。
- 数据采集与反馈:监控访问效果,采集响应码和网页内容,依据反馈优化访问策略,规避封禁风险。
- IP代理池:集成多个高匿名代理IP,实现IP备用和自动切换,解决单IP高频访问封禁问题。
- 日志记录与分析:详细记录访问日志与效果统计,帮助管理员判断蜘蛛池运行质量和调整访问策略。
此外,为了增强“伪造真实”的效果,还会在请求中自动加入搜索引擎蜘蛛特有的Cookie、Referer,以及模拟随机浏览时间和页面停留行为。
蜘蛛池开发语言选择指南
蜘蛛池作为网络爬虫和自动化访问集合体,对于技术实现的语言选择非常关键。以下是主流开发语言的对比分析,供开发者参考:
| 语言 | 优势 | 劣势 | 适用场景 |
|---|---|---|---|
| Python | 丰富的爬虫框架(Scrapy、Requests),开发效率高,第三方库完善,适合快速开发与维护 | 单线程性能有限,对高并发支持稍弱 | 中小型蜘蛛池项目,快速迭代,易于扩展 |
| Java | 开发周期相对较长,代码复杂度较高 | 企业级蜘蛛池项目,强调稳定性和性能 | |
| Golang(Go) | 高效的并发性能,编译成二进制文件部署方便,性能接近C++ | 生态相对新颖,部分爬虫库不如Python成熟 | 高并发访问需求,服务器资源紧张场景 |
| Node.js | 异步I/O和事件驱动,适合网络爬虫,社区活跃 | CPU密集型任务性能较差 | 轻量级蜘蛛池及任务调度接口 |
基于这些特点,开发团队可根据项目需求(访问量规模、维护团队语言偏好、性能要求)做综合评估。例如,以快速开发为目标推荐Python;对性能和并发有严苛要求则更倾向于Go或Java。
蜘蛛池使用注意事项及优化建议
虽然蜘蛛池可以提升爬取速度与频率,但盲目使用或设计不当会导致网站被搜索引擎识别为作弊,甚至触发降权惩罚。以下是合理使用蜘蛛池的关键点:
- 模拟真实访问行为:避免访问速度过快,结合随机访问间隔和不同访问路径,使访问轨迹更符合真实用户和蜘蛛习惯。
- 合理运用代理IP池:选择高质量、稳定且匿名性强的代理,避免IP黑名单风险。
- 访问频率控制:结合目标网站服务器承载力设置访问频率,防止频繁访问导致服务器压力大或触发防火墙。
- 合法合规原则:蜘蛛池的使用应尊重目标网站robots.txt规则,不爬取被禁止内容,避免法律风险。
- 与正常SEO结合:通过内容优化、内外链建设等正统SEO手段辅助,形成良性循环,提高搜索引擎整体信任度。
此外,建议定期监控蜘蛛池运行效果,及时分析异常流量和搜索引擎反馈,避免负面影响。
科学理解与合理应用蜘蛛池技术
综上所述,蜘蛛池作为一种技术手段,具备快速提升网站爬取效率和权重的潜力,但也存在一定的风险。开发语言方面,Python因其丰富的爬虫库和易用性深受欢迎,Java与Go适合更高并发和性能需求,而Node.js则适合轻量级任务。成功的蜘蛛池项目不仅依赖于技术实现,还需要结合合理的调度策略、代理IP管理与真实访问模拟。
最关键的是,任何技术手段都无法替代优质内容和规范的SEO优化。蜘蛛池应作为辅助工具,而非SEO的全部。只有科学理解蜘蛛池原理,配合正规SEO理念,才能长久稳定地提升网站在搜索引擎中的表现,获得持续流量和商业价值。
蜘蛛池原理概述
在SEO优化和网站推广领域,“蜘蛛池”作为一种特殊的技术手段一直备受争议。简单来说,蜘蛛池是一种模拟搜索引擎蜘蛛自动访问网站的工具或平台,通过定期大量访问目标网站页面,提升网页的抓取频率和展现机会,从而起到快速增加网站权重和排名的作用。本文将详细拆解蜘蛛池的工作原理、技术实现方法、以及如何合理选择开发语言,帮助站长们科学理解和应用蜘蛛池技术,避免踩坑,促进SEO效果最大化。
什么是蜘蛛池及其原理
蜘蛛池通俗理解就是一个集中了大量搜索引擎爬虫模拟器的系统,这些模拟器会根据预设规则,不断地对目标网站进行访问抓取。这种访问行为模拟百度蜘蛛、谷歌蜘蛛等真实搜索引擎的抓取过程,激活网站权重和内容更新信号。核心原理包括以下几点:
- 模拟真实蜘蛛访问:通过伪造User-Agent,模拟不同搜索引擎蜘蛛抓取行为,多渠道提升网站被蜘蛛巡检的机会。
- 频率控制与访问深度:合理设定访问频率,避免访问过快导致IP被封,同时多层次爬取网站内部链接,保证包括深层页面被充分抓取。
- 伪造访问日志:蜘蛛池通常会在访问头部和网络日志中模拟正常搜索引擎爬虫行为,防止被目标站点识别为恶意流量。
通过这种方式,可快速提升网站搜索引擎的爬取速度和抓取量,理论上有助于提升索引量和排名。但因蜘蛛池容易被算法判定为作弊,不当使用风险较高,推荐与正常SEO手法搭配使用。
蜘蛛池的技术实现与功能模块
蜘蛛池的开发涉及爬虫技术、定时任务调度、IP代理池建设、访问模拟等多个技术环节,主要功能模块包括:
- 爬虫模拟引擎:负责模拟搜索引擎蜘蛛访问,包括User-Agent伪装、IP代理切换、请求头随机化等,以规避目标网站的安全机制。
- 任务调度系统:定时分配访问任务,控制访问频率和并发,保证流量均匀分配且不会短时间刷爆网站服务器。
- 数据采集与反馈:监控访问效果,采集响应码和网页内容,依据反馈优化访问策略,规避封禁风险。
- IP代理池:集成多个高匿名代理IP,实现IP备用和自动切换,解决单IP高频访问封禁问题。
- 日志记录与分析:详细记录访问日志与效果统计,帮助管理员判断蜘蛛池运行质量和调整访问策略。
此外,为了增强“伪造真实”的效果,还会在请求中自动加入搜索引擎蜘蛛特有的Cookie、Referer,以及模拟随机浏览时间和页面停留行为。
蜘蛛池开发语言选择指南
蜘蛛池作为网络爬虫和自动化访问集合体,对于技术实现的语言选择非常关键。以下是主流开发语言的对比分析,供开发者参考:
| 语言 | 优势 | 劣势 | 适用场景 |
|---|---|---|---|
| Python | 丰富的爬虫框架(Scrapy、Requests),开发效率高,第三方库完善,适合快速开发与维护 | 单线程性能有限,对高并发支持稍弱 | 中小型蜘蛛池项目,快速迭代,易于扩展 |
| Java | 开发周期相对较长,代码复杂度较高 | 企业级蜘蛛池项目,强调稳定性和性能 | |
| Golang(Go) | 高效的并发性能,编译成二进制文件部署方便,性能接近C++ | 生态相对新颖,部分爬虫库不如Python成熟 | 高并发访问需求,服务器资源紧张场景 |
| Node.js | 异步I/O和事件驱动,适合网络爬虫,社区活跃 | CPU密集型任务性能较差 | 轻量级蜘蛛池及任务调度接口 |
基于这些特点,开发团队可根据项目需求(访问量规模、维护团队语言偏好、性能要求)做综合评估。例如,以快速开发为目标推荐Python;对性能和并发有严苛要求则更倾向于Go或Java。
蜘蛛池使用注意事项及优化建议
虽然蜘蛛池可以提升爬取速度与频率,但盲目使用或设计不当会导致网站被搜索引擎识别为作弊,甚至触发降权惩罚。以下是合理使用蜘蛛池的关键点:
- 模拟真实访问行为:避免访问速度过快,结合随机访问间隔和不同访问路径,使访问轨迹更符合真实用户和蜘蛛习惯。
- 合理运用代理IP池:选择高质量、稳定且匿名性强的代理,避免IP黑名单风险。
- 访问频率控制:结合目标网站服务器承载力设置访问频率,防止频繁访问导致服务器压力大或触发防火墙。
- 合法合规原则:蜘蛛池的使用应尊重目标网站robots.txt规则,不爬取被禁止内容,避免法律风险。
- 与正常SEO结合:通过内容优化、内外链建设等正统SEO手段辅助,形成良性循环,提高搜索引擎整体信任度。
此外,建议定期监控蜘蛛池运行效果,及时分析异常流量和搜索引擎反馈,避免负面影响。
科学理解与合理应用蜘蛛池技术
综上所述,蜘蛛池作为一种技术手段,具备快速提升网站爬取效率和权重的潜力,但也存在一定的风险。开发语言方面,Python因其丰富的爬虫库和易用性深受欢迎,Java与Go适合更高并发和性能需求,而Node.js则适合轻量级任务。成功的蜘蛛池项目不仅依赖于技术实现,还需要结合合理的调度策略、代理IP管理与真实访问模拟。
最关键的是,任何技术手段都无法替代优质内容和规范的SEO优化。蜘蛛池应作为辅助工具,而非SEO的全部。只有科学理解蜘蛛池原理,配合正规SEO理念,才能长久稳定地提升网站在搜索引擎中的表现,获得持续流量和商业价值。
优化核心要点
快手低价业务自助平台软件,空间点赞网站01元一百赞_免费创建qq刷赞网